FULL REVIEW: 3D THUMBSTICKS FOR HTC VIVE CONTROLLERS



It's time to review the custom 3D thumbstick mod for HTC Vive controllers, that makes the touchpad on the Vive controllers work and feel like real thumbsticks while playing VR games. This is my full review of the Vive thumbstick MOD, made by 3D printed plastic material and developed by Clinton Strawn.
